Transaction ac79ffc765b1576eeafc86042c44f54923675a0a96acbc3fd47871e5a25fcc76
1 Input
-
51a105f85531c51ce037e3cadbb303238a825f559c2902c85d94d342932613ea:5
OP_DATA_48(48) 4402203e394747cb2c9dfca357660a456a25004d70aed88b4c324c088d51ab79e2772a02202b6bb1a38523884bd3d762
1 Outputs
- ac79ffc765b1576eeafc86042c44f54923675a0a96acbc3fd47871e5a25fcc76:0
value 26620
address 3Dma68Qby7RhCjdiubmoNPV8ZSgz6cjwi8